Air conditioning is often most necessary during the warmer months in Oaxaca, especially from March to early September, when temperatures can rise significantly. The heat can be particularly intense during the day, making a cool retreat essential for comfort. While October to February features milder temperatures, some hotels still provide air conditioning as a standard amenity for guest convenience. Always check climate information if you're unsure about the weather during your travel dates.
